Revenue Cycle Manager
The Revenue Cycle Manager coordinates and implements revenue cycle management functions. (Does not include oversight of business office functions.) Monitors effectiveness and recommends improvements to workflows, procedures, and technology. Erroneous decisions or failure to adhere to objectives result in additional costs and serious delays in overall schedules.
The final salary and offer components are subject to additional approvals based on UC policy. Your placement within the salary range is dependent on a number of factors, including your work experience and internal equity within this position classification at UCSF. The annual salary range for this position is $121,900-$277,100, with a target entry point of $149,324+ depending on relevant experience.
